All infant car seats must be approved according to the iSize standard and be in compliance with European safety standards. The i-Size standard is more advanced than R44/04, therefore cars that have been approved to this standard tend to have better side-impact crash tests, which is crucial for infants and newborns. The iSize seats also utilize the more advanced Q-series crash test dummies to offer even more protection for infants.

Remember that your child can outgrow a car seat quickly. Many parents have to replace their seat within nine months or even sooner. The majority of manufacturers recommend moving to a new seat as soon as your child's head is within an inch of the top of the car seat.

To be sold, a car seat must meet certain European safety standards. This involves rigorous testing in accident simulations, and the use of certain types of materials to protect your child from side impact injuries. Two standards are in force currently The two standards are ECE R44 and R129, known as i-Size. It is more stringent and takes into account height as well as weight when classifying car seats.

Our experience has proven that seats that meet the R129 standard, also referred to as iSize, tend to be safer and simpler to install. They also allow your child facing backwards for a longer time. The only downside is that they can't be used with a front passenger airbag, which may not be suitable for certain families.
